## Summary
The 1107 series integrated circuits are a model series of fast flash analog-digital converters (ADCs) that utilize emitter-coupled logic. Manufactured by Venta, this series originated in the Soviet Union and Lithuania. It represents a specific class of integrated circuits sharing the same part prefix, designed for high-speed signal conversion.

## Body

### Technical Classification and Logic
The 1107 series is formally classified as an integrated circuit series and falls under the subclass of Flash Analog-to-Digital Converters (Flash ADCs). The defining characteristic of this series is its designation as "fast" flash converters. To achieve this speed, the circuits utilize **emitter-coupled logic** (ECL). ECL is a high-performance transistor logic family that allows for extremely high switching speeds, making the 1107 series suitable for applications requiring rapid analog-to-digital conversion.

### Manufacturing and Origins
The production of the 1107 series was managed by **Venta**. The geographic and industrial context of these components is rooted in the **Soviet Union** and **Lithuania**. The series is a "model series of integrated circuits sharing the same part prefix," indicating a standardized family of related components rather than a singular chip.

### Historical Timeline
The development and release of the 1107 series followed a distinct timeline in the early 1980s:
*   **1983:** The series was officially announced.
*   **1984:** The series entered the stage of **industrial manufacturing**, marking its transition from design to mass production.
